你查询的IP:[123.52.7.106]  地理位置:中国–河南–郑州

最新查询125.169.23.228 121.4.128.226 60.200.91.155 117.72.195.144 61.128.101.62 124.42.195.7 117.80.51.236 203.148.195.173 122.136.78.106 123.52.7.106 118.64.108.77 220.248.85.193 60.252.251.230 124.14.79.16 122.119.14.146 125.61.128.65 123.96.16.101 202.142.16.157 116.242.185.20 202.38.168.147 116.76.197.78 118.212.222.60 202.91.224.2 210.76.252.37 125.254.128.48 203.208.32.146 116.248.18.42 123.253.126.189 203.95.96.77 122.4.26.40 61.232.217.18